Profits from the sale of cryptocurrencies like bitcoin are taxable, according to two rulings by the Supreme Court of Denmark. The verdicts in the cases, which involve crypto purchases and payments as well as income received from bitcoin mining, uphold decisions of lower courts.

Profits made from the sale of bitcoin are taxable in Denmark, the country’s Supreme Court has decided in two separate rulings ປະ​ກາດ on Thursday. Both decisions are in lawsuits filed against the Danish Ministry of Taxation and confirm verdicts issued by lower-instance courts.

National authorities in the European Union have been taking steps to clarify the taxation of crypto holdings and related profits. In December, 2022, the Italian government ນໍາສະເຫນີ a 26% levy on capital gains from crypto trading. A few months earlier, Portugal ເປີດເຜີຍ plans to tax them at 28%. However, EU-wide ກົດລະບຽບ for crypto assets are yet to be enforced.
